基于ZigBee/GPRS的管道漏水信号采集系统软件设计
发布时间:2021-10-15 06:20
一直以来,水资源浪费都是生活中人们面临的重大问题,关于治理水资源浪费的策略和方法也层出不群。自来水管道漏水是造成水资源大量浪费的主要原因之一,国内外针对管道漏水检测的方法有很多,但是大多数存在设备复杂,成本高昂等问题。近几年,ZigBee无线通信网络迅速发展,已经进入到工业、生活、农业、医疗等各个领域,因其低成本、低功耗、自组网、建网可靠性高等特性,可以很好地运用到管道漏水检测系统中。同时,采用一定的方法实现远程监控,能更好地应对检测环境复杂等问题。在管道漏水检测和漏点定位系统设计的过程中,首先要实现漏水信号的采集,本文就是基于ZigBee/GPRS管道漏水信号采集系统软件的设计。搭建好的硬件平台包括:声音传感器、ZigBee节点、STM32、GPRS模块以及PC机等。本文设计内容主要是三个部分的程序设计:ZigBee节点程序设计、STM32程序设计和上位机程序设计。STM32在本文是主控制器,以串口的形式和ZigBee协调器节点、GPRS模块连接,程序设计主要内容为,启动与上位机的连接,可以与上位机进行互发数据。ZigBee节点程序设计包括两个方面,一是协调器节点,在成功接收上位机控...
【文章来源】:内蒙古大学内蒙古自治区 211工程院校
【文章页数】:57 页
【学位级别】:硕士
【文章目录】:
摘要
ABSTRACT
第一章 绪论
1.1 研究背景及意义
1.2 国内外研究现状
1.3 本文主要研究内容
第二章 总体设计方案
2.1 漏水声信号检测技术原理
2.2 系统构成
2.3 系统工作流程
第三章 ZigBee通信网络的设计与实现
3.1 ZigBee简介
3.1.1 关于ZigBee
3.1.2 ZigBee协议栈
3.1.3 ZigBee协议栈相关内容
3.2 ZigBee通信网络的设计与实现
3.2.1 工作流程
3.2.2 基本程序构成
3.2.3 节点工作方式的设计
3.2.4 协调器与STM32连接问题
3.3 小结
第四章 ARM主控制器的设计与实现
4.1 控制器的设计思路及工作流程
4.2 控制器与协调器之间通信的问题
4.3 终端设备与上位机之间通信的问题
4.4 小结
第五章 上位机程序设计
5.1 Windows窗体应用程序设计
5.1.1 窗口设计思路
5.1.2 整体工作流程
5.1.3 主要控件的使用及说明
5.2 Socket编程
第六章 系统测试结果
6.1 系统功能测试
6.1.1 系统硬件构成
6.1.2 系统测试
6.2 数据存储显示
6.3 小结
第七章 总结与展望
7.1 本文完成情况
7.2 进一步研究工作
参考文献
附录
致谢
【参考文献】:
期刊论文
[1]基于物联网模式的机房环境远程监控[J]. 林楠. 信息与电脑(理论版). 2015(14)
[2]基于GPRS/GSM和ARM的数据完整性传输终端设计与实现[J]. 邵俊杰,曾献辉. 微型机与应用. 2014(17)
[3]基于Socket的网络编程技术及其实现[J]. 许文勇. 无线互联科技. 2014(05)
[4]基于.Net Socket实现网口双向通信[J]. 魏超,罗炜,刘一铮,麻晓宁. 工程与试验. 2014(01)
[5]GPRS无线通信数据传输系统的设计与应用探析[J]. 黄文娟. 信息通信. 2013(10)
[6]基于Visual C#的网络通信编程技术[J]. 刘蓓莉,刘大红. 电子科技. 2013(11)
[7]基于GPRS的紫菜养殖环境在线监测系统设计及应用[J]. 陈玉生,许程林,王李宝,钟非,陆勤勤,吉红九. 渔业现代化. 2013(05)
[8]基于STM32的嵌入式GPRS网络远程数据采集控制系统设计[J]. 曲丽娜. 煤炭技术. 2013(08)
[9]无线通信技术在森林资源信息采集系统中的应用[J]. 杨伟,林元乖,郑泽龙,卢利明. 中南林业科技大学学报. 2013(07)
[10]GPRS技术及其应用研究[J]. 孙小春. 杨凌职业技术学院学报. 2013(02)
硕士论文
[1]基于ZigBee的无线传感器网络协议研究与设计实现[D]. 李妤薇.南京邮电大学 2014
[2]基于物联网的机房环境监控系统[D]. 单聪.南京邮电大学 2014
[3]无线远程数据采集系统软件设计与实现[D]. 尹嘉鹏.大连理工大学 2013
[4]基于ZigBee的嵌入式家庭网关的设计与实现[D]. 姜龙.华中师范大学 2013
[5]基于ZigBee的传统路由协议研究与优化[D]. 唐寅.湖北大学 2013
本文编号:3437582
【文章来源】:内蒙古大学内蒙古自治区 211工程院校
【文章页数】:57 页
【学位级别】:硕士
【文章目录】:
摘要
ABSTRACT
第一章 绪论
1.1 研究背景及意义
1.2 国内外研究现状
1.3 本文主要研究内容
第二章 总体设计方案
2.1 漏水声信号检测技术原理
2.2 系统构成
2.3 系统工作流程
第三章 ZigBee通信网络的设计与实现
3.1 ZigBee简介
3.1.1 关于ZigBee
3.1.2 ZigBee协议栈
3.1.3 ZigBee协议栈相关内容
3.2 ZigBee通信网络的设计与实现
3.2.1 工作流程
3.2.2 基本程序构成
3.2.3 节点工作方式的设计
3.2.4 协调器与STM32连接问题
3.3 小结
第四章 ARM主控制器的设计与实现
4.1 控制器的设计思路及工作流程
4.2 控制器与协调器之间通信的问题
4.3 终端设备与上位机之间通信的问题
4.4 小结
第五章 上位机程序设计
5.1 Windows窗体应用程序设计
5.1.1 窗口设计思路
5.1.2 整体工作流程
5.1.3 主要控件的使用及说明
5.2 Socket编程
第六章 系统测试结果
6.1 系统功能测试
6.1.1 系统硬件构成
6.1.2 系统测试
6.2 数据存储显示
6.3 小结
第七章 总结与展望
7.1 本文完成情况
7.2 进一步研究工作
参考文献
附录
致谢
【参考文献】:
期刊论文
[1]基于物联网模式的机房环境远程监控[J]. 林楠. 信息与电脑(理论版). 2015(14)
[2]基于GPRS/GSM和ARM的数据完整性传输终端设计与实现[J]. 邵俊杰,曾献辉. 微型机与应用. 2014(17)
[3]基于Socket的网络编程技术及其实现[J]. 许文勇. 无线互联科技. 2014(05)
[4]基于.Net Socket实现网口双向通信[J]. 魏超,罗炜,刘一铮,麻晓宁. 工程与试验. 2014(01)
[5]GPRS无线通信数据传输系统的设计与应用探析[J]. 黄文娟. 信息通信. 2013(10)
[6]基于Visual C#的网络通信编程技术[J]. 刘蓓莉,刘大红. 电子科技. 2013(11)
[7]基于GPRS的紫菜养殖环境在线监测系统设计及应用[J]. 陈玉生,许程林,王李宝,钟非,陆勤勤,吉红九. 渔业现代化. 2013(05)
[8]基于STM32的嵌入式GPRS网络远程数据采集控制系统设计[J]. 曲丽娜. 煤炭技术. 2013(08)
[9]无线通信技术在森林资源信息采集系统中的应用[J]. 杨伟,林元乖,郑泽龙,卢利明. 中南林业科技大学学报. 2013(07)
[10]GPRS技术及其应用研究[J]. 孙小春. 杨凌职业技术学院学报. 2013(02)
硕士论文
[1]基于ZigBee的无线传感器网络协议研究与设计实现[D]. 李妤薇.南京邮电大学 2014
[2]基于物联网的机房环境监控系统[D]. 单聪.南京邮电大学 2014
[3]无线远程数据采集系统软件设计与实现[D]. 尹嘉鹏.大连理工大学 2013
[4]基于ZigBee的嵌入式家庭网关的设计与实现[D]. 姜龙.华中师范大学 2013
[5]基于ZigBee的传统路由协议研究与优化[D]. 唐寅.湖北大学 2013
本文编号:3437582
本文链接:https://www.wllwen.com/kejilunwen/zidonghuakongzhilunwen/3437582.html